I purchased mine at Herb Chambers. Spoke with Mike Fernandes who is the sales manager. I ordered the vehicle and I received $4500 off sticker. I had a good experience there. My salesman also through in the clear side markers and a touch up paint kit. Not much, but a nice gesture. So, I did not have a poor experience, however, with car dealers you can have a good experience and two years later have a bad experience.
